History

The first mention of Žádovice dates back to 1131. The history of the village also includes the Žádovský kostel: the church is dedicated to Saint John of Nepomuk, who is also the patron saint of Žádovice. Its construction began in 1992, was completed in June 1996, and the church was consecrated on 6 July 1996.

Culture

A ceramics course takes place in the municipal office building from October to the end of May, with a potter’s wheel available. The Výstavní síň Žádovice exhibition hall is located on the ground floor of the municipal office building. Music also has a permanent place in the village: the Žadovjáci brass band was founded in 1955 and developed into one of the leading amateur brass ensembles in the region and throughout the country.

Nature

The Súsedská lookout tower is 21 metres high and has 99 steps. It can be reached via paths for pedestrians and cyclists, is not accessible by car, and is open year-round with free admission. The “Cesta krajinou mikroregionu Podchřibí” is a main connection linking the municipalities of the microregion with the Chřiby Mountains. The idea of building the Súsedská lookout tower as a symbol of the connection between local residents emerged from discussions between Hýsly, Ježov and Žádovice.

Viticulture

Fěruňk is the largest vineyard area in Žádovice. The village has a long-standing tradition of fruit growing and viticulture. In Žádovice’s cultural calendar, May is dedicated to Putování za vínem Slovácka.
